This print showcases the mesmerizing fresco of "Heads of Oriental Monks" from the St. Silvia Oratory, dating back to the 9th-10th century. Created by an anonymous Italian artist, this artwork is located in San Saba, Rome and offers a glimpse into the rich history of Christian art. The image captures multiple faces adorned with hoods and beards, portraying a group of monks deeply rooted in their religious order. Each face tells its own story, reflecting devotion and spirituality through intricate brushstrokes. The artist's attention to detail brings these ancient figures to life, evoking a sense of reverence for their faith.
